About US Dollar Credit UCITS Fund

This fund seeks to generate attractive risk-adjusted returns through active management of US dollar-denominated investment-grade corporate bonds. It invests primarily in a diversified portfolio of high-quality corporate debt (rated AAA to BBB-) issued by companies across various sectors. The strategy combines fundamental credit analysis with quantitative research to exploit valuation differences between issuers, sectors, and quality segments. Through bottom-up security selection and top-down market views, the fund manages duration and credit exposure to optimize returns while maintaining prudent risk controls, suitable for fixed income investors seeking steady income with moderate credit risk and lower volatility than high-yield alternatives.
